23 February 2013 1.If a person gives a gift of RS.50,000 to his spouse, whether it is taxable in the hands of giver or not?

2. In the above question, if he gives a gift of more than Rs. 50,000 then it is taxable in the hands of giver or not?

3. If a father gives a land to his son as gift whether it is taxable in the hands of father?

4. If a relative gives a gift to a person of Rs.5o,ooo on account of his marriage whether it is taxable in the hands of giver?

5. Same as question.4 but gift given by a friend then it is taxable in the hands of friend or not?

23 February 2013 Hi,

Gift in cash or kind received from relative is tax free.

Any gift received from non relative on occasion of Marriage is also not taxable.
